A new website called RVillage recently rolled out. I wrote a detailed introduction here: RVillage: An Introduction.
Our own Technomadia folks, Chris & Cherie, are involved in this project and asked us to check it out before this week's "Public Beta" rollout. It is a wonderful concept, and another great way for the RV-Dreams Community to stay connected.
So, we invite you to become members of RVillage and to then become members of the RV-Dreams Community Group within RVillage. A great feature is a map showing the locations of RV-Dreams Community members as we move about on our travels.

To answer mpierce's comments:
> I hope there will be a way to keep it up to date. What happens if I log in that I am in Orlando, FL, and then do not update for the next month, and by then I am really in TX?
Yes.. this is a concern of ours as well, and our development team is working on a way to handle this. The solution may range from poking you by e-mail every so often to make sure your location is current, or even having you set your expected 'check out' date when checking into a new location, and then reminding you to update your location. Our team is considering multiple approaches to this, and it is a high priority for us.
> Events, get to gathers also need to stay current. It is one thing to post an event on June 12, but does it get taken off June 13, so one is not going thru a bunch of outdated events?
The events already do automatically drop off once the date has passed. If you look now however, you do see an event for SXSW that has a date of March 5. This event is actually schedule for March 5-16, and the problem is that we're not displaying the full date range. The event IS current and will disappear after March 16 - and our development team has this display problem on their list to address.

Hi Mike -
Thanks for checking it out. The primary functionality of RVillage is checking into your current location and being able to find like minded RVers around you. Use the Explore map to see who is around, read their profiles and reach out. Plan meet-ups and get-togethers. Join groups with folks of similar interest. Find your existing friends on RVillage and friend them so you can keep track of them on the Explore maps.
The incentive in using the site is making new friends and keeping in touch with existing ones. And as the site grows with more and more RVers on it, there will be more people to meet and more people around. Check back when you move sites and update your location. And keep checking back to see who might have moved in near your location that you might like to reach out to.
Lots and lots of folks are reporting back that they're already meeting people and making real life friends. Two nights ago, and entire meet-up in Austin was organized on RVillage with about 5 different couples, 3 nights ago a meet up between two folks who discovered they were in the same park happened, two old friends already rediscovered each other... and just this evening, we attended a RVillage get together and got to finally meet Linda & Howard in person!
